Understanding Inflatable Boat Adhesives: What You Need to Know

What are Inflatable Boat Adhesives?

Inflatable boat adhesives are specialized bonding agents designed to effectively join different materials used in inflatable boats. These adhesives work on PVC, Hypalon, and various other synthetic materials commonly found in boat construction. By creating a strong, waterproof bond, these adhesives ensure that your boat remains buoyant and functional.

Why is Choosing the Right Adhesive Important?

Choosing the right adhesive is crucial to ensure long-lasting repairs and maintenance. The wrong adhesive can lead to weak bonds that may fail under pressure, resulting in leaks or even dangerous situations on the water. Understanding the specific materials of your boat and the conditions in which you will be using it will help determine the best adhesive for your needs.

Choosing the Right Adhesive for Your Inflatable Boat

Identifying Material Types

Before selecting an adhesive, identify the material your inflatable boat is made of. Most commonly, you will find boats made from PVC or Hypalon. Each material requires a specific type of adhesive designed to bond with its unique characteristics, so be sure to check your manufacturer’s specifications.

Types of Adhesives Available

There are generally two types of adhesives available for inflatable boats: contact adhesives and epoxy-based adhesives. Contact adhesives allow for quick bonding and easy application, suitable for most repairs. Epoxy adhesives, on the other hand, offer a stronger bond, ideal for stronger, long-lasting repairs, particularly in high-stress areas.

Step-by-Step Guide to Applying Inflatable Boat Adhesive

Preparation of the Surface

Begin by cleaning the surfaces to be bonded. Remove any dirt, grease, or old adhesive using a suitable cleaner, making sure the surface is completely dry before application. Proper surface preparation is essential for the adhesive to grip effectively.

Applying the Adhesive

Once the surfaces are clean and dry, apply the adhesive according to the product instructions. For contact adhesives, apply even coats to both surfaces, allowing for the appropriate drying time before pressing them together. For epoxy-based adhesives, mix the components as indicated, then apply them to one surface and press again into place.

Clamping and Curing the Bond

After applying the adhesive, it is generally beneficial to clamp or weight down the bonded areas to ensure that they set correctly.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for curing time, as this is essential for achieving maximum bond strength. Avoid using the boat until the adhesive has fully cured.

Maintenance Tips for Your Inflatable Boat Repair

Regular Inspections

After making repairs, it’s wise to conduct regular inspections of the bonded areas. Look for signs of wear or lifting, particularly after use, as early detection can help prevent larger issues down the road.

Cleaning Guidelines

To extend the life of your adhesive bond, clean the boat regularly. Use mild soap and water for cleaning, avoiding harsh chemicals that could compromise the adhesive integrity. Rinse thoroughly and ensure the boat is dry before storing.
